What is AI Governance? 

Governance defines how an organization adopts and uses artificial intelligence. This includes how teams ethically develop AI tools, manage risk, protect data from exposure while using AI, and document AI usage.

Put simply, your business’s approach to AI governance sets the standard for how your employees should use AI. AI governance dictates the choices your team will make when using AI, who is held accountable for AI risk, and more.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does my company really need AI governance?

AI governance puts guardrails around your innovation. It allows your organization to implement AI with a framework that keeps risk low. 

Organizations without strong AI governance can experience erratic use of AI products by teams. This can lead to risks like data privacy concerns and model bias. 

Another downside to operating without AI governance is the potential to incur violations of regulations your organization needs to comply with. Independent departments making use of AI products without a guiding policy increases your risk of noncompliance and the resulting fines.

Who should be involved in AI governance?

AI governance isn’t the responsibility of one department. Everyone in your organization should have buy-in when defining your AI governance program.

Who sits on your governance team will vary. Every organization is different, and your governance team should reflect that.

Typically, company leadership will collaborate with security professionals, data specialists, lawyers, and those involved in risk management to create comprehensive rules for using AI. Your teammates who will be using AI tools on a daily basis also provide valuable insight when creating your AI governance guidelines.

What’s the difference between AI governance and AI security?

AI security is a portion of AI governance. Where governance provides an all-encompassing set of practices that your team follows when using AI, AI security focuses on reducing vulnerabilities within your AI tech and data.
